Understanding 2 Core and Earth Wiring Fundamentals

Core and earth cables form the backbone of modern electrical infrastructure, designed to safely conduct electricity while preventing hazardous situations. The 2 core and earth
configuration features two insulated current-carrying conductors (line and neutral) with an additional uninsulated earth conductor for safety grounding. This design meets IEC 60228 standards with rigorous flame-retardant insulation tested to withstand temperatures exceeding 90°C. Applications span residential wiring, lighting circuits, and fixed appliance installations requiring reliable protection against electrical faults. The fundamental construction comprises:

  • Annealed copper conductors with 98% IACS conductivity
  • XLPE/PVC insulation with dielectric strength >20kV/mm
  • Integrated PVC sheathing for mechanical protection
  • Distinctive color coding for safety compliance
Compared to single-core alternatives, this integrated approach reduces installation time by 40% while maintaining the critical earth path integrity.

Q: What is the key application of 2 core and earth cable?

A: 2 core and earth cables are primarily used in residential wiring for final circuits like lighting and sockets. They include live, neutral, and earth conductors to ensure electrical safety and compliance with national standards. Ideal for domestic installations requiring reliable earthing protection.

Q: When to choose 16mm 4 core and earth over 2 core variants?

A: Use 4 core cables for three-phase power systems like motors or switchgear, where extra conductors (L1/L2/L3/N) are essential. Opt for 2 core with earth for simpler single-phase circuits like lighting, prioritizing space efficiency and cost savings.
